30 POINTS A student answered the question, 3 1/2 ÷ 5 4/9. He got the answer 15 9/8. What did he do wrong.

Answer:

He multiplied the whole numbers and  divided the fractions

Step-by-step explanation:

3 1/2 ÷ 5 4/9

change the mixed numbers to improper fractions

3 1/2 = (2*3 +1)/2 =7/2

5 4/9 = (9*5+4)/9 =49/9

7/2 ÷ 49/9

copy dot flip

7/2 * 9/49

rewrite

7/49 * 9/2

1/7 * 9/2

9/14
